#66a156 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#66a156 is composed of 40% red, 63.1% green and 33.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 36.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 46.6% yellow and 36.9% black. It has a hue angle of 107.2 degrees, a saturation of 30.4% and a lightness of 48.4%. #66a156 color hex could be obtained by blending #ccffac with #004300. Closest websafe color is: #669966.

Shades and Tints of #66a156

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050804 is the darkest color, while #fafcfa is the lightest one.
